Sep. 30, 2007 - People Watching on The Marginal Way

This scenic walk in Ogunquit Maine is a little over a mile long and meanders along the edge of the sea up along a cliff. Many benches dot the walk, making it inviting to sit and just watch the waves crash on the granite rocks below.
The first day we were here, we walked from Perkins Cove towards Ogunquit's beautiful 3 mile long pristine beach.
As we walked I noticed, while some people were chatting as they walked, most had fairly serious looks on their faces.
So, later, when we walked back to Perkins Cove I decided to say hello and smile at each person as we passed. I was surprised that about one third looked away & pretended not to have heard my greetings. Women were more likely than men to say hello. But I wonder if my husband hadn't been walking behind me (grumbling that I should stop-I sounded like a parrot!) would more men have said hello?
There were people who happily replied and seemed happy I'd smiled & greeted them. I got smiles, "hi's" "hello's" and one "howdy". Others seemed a little uncomfortable but responded, I imagine, to be polite.
Isn't it nice that the most pressing activity I have this week is to do a survey of responses to hello? Life is good!

Sep. 18, 2007 - Interesting or Interested?

Being Interested Rather Than Interesting
Do you try to impress others rather than connecting? Be honest, now. Are your conversations with people about you or about them. The best sales people ask lots of questions. Just like a good coach, a salesperson who rally listens to the client will be the chosen one.
When you listen and are interested (think curious like a five year old):
  • You will discover what is really important to them (the money, the timeframe, the perfect house)
  • You will hear what their fears are
  • They will get themselves excited about their future and their dreams and not be so dug in about what they have to get out of their present house
  • People relax and trust you more easily
Many times, we ask questions with practiced responses or spend the whole time they are talking waiting to tell them why we are the answer to their problem. While, your ways of differentiating and getting the job done are important, you can only know the best solutions after you have heard what they are thinking. Our assumptions about what is important to them are often inaccurate. Be interested and learn and then you have the cards in your hand to play the game! Winners connect.

In doing the work to plan the planning, I am reminded of one of my favorite tools...

the SDA, or

Single Daily Action

While complex business planning can yield great results, sometimes, the simple way is even more effective!Each year I ask my coaching clients a couple of questions:

  • What ONE action,if you did it consistently, would make the most difference in your business?
  • What ONE action, if you did it consistently,would make the most difference in your personal life?

Write down your answers right now and post them! And then each and every day, look at these SDAs and do them!

Simple? Yes! Easy? Maybe not..... But, your awareness of what could make the most difference each day, will give you a focus that will slowly and steadily build your business and your life better and better each day. By the end of a month or the end of the year, you will be amazed at the results!

Sep. 4, 2007 - The Tuesday Tip is.......SIMPLIFY

Ralph Waldo Emerson said," The world is enlarged for us, not by new objects, but by finding more affinities and potencies in those we have."

 

I've got the urge these days to simplify, unclutter and make things less complicated. The world all around me seems to want to add more and complicate my life. It reminds me of Lily's second Christmas when she was playing happily with a new toy and her uncle Richard wanted his present unwrapped and pushed it toward her. She shook her head no. He pushed it again and again she said no. Finally he put it in her lap and she screamed, "NO MORE PRESENTS!"  There are days that I feel exactly that way...there are too many opportunities, too many wonderful new tech toys, too many classes I'd love to teach, too many books to read......How can I possibly keep up?

 

Just the saying words simplify, unclutter, relax brings a feeling of calmness to me. Whether I think of them in the context of things, or time or clutter in my head, there is a peace that feels great in both thinking about simplifying and, of course, even more so when I actually rid my life of the unnecessary. It produces a lightness! I am asking myself "who said?" I needed to do all of this, have all these things? Is what I have and what I am doing adding to a more joyful life or adding stress?

 

On this month's The FSBO Real Estate Game, two participants have identified as one of their goals to spend 20 hours organizing their workspaces. Is it time to tackle yours? Or is it time to throw stuff out? What can you do to simplify just 1 thing today?

 

Lao Tzu in his book, The Tao of Peace noticed,"Great trouble comes from not knowing what is enough. Great conflict arises from wanting too much. When we know when enough is enough, there will always be enough."
